How to fill out a payment disclaimer form:

01
Read the instructions: Begin by carefully reading the instructions provided on the payment disclaimer form. Familiarize yourself with the purpose of the form and any specific guidelines or requirements.
02
Provide personal information: Fill in your personal information accurately. This typically includes your name, address, phone number, and email address. Make sure to double-check the details to avoid any errors.
03
Specify payment details: Clearly state the payment details in the form. This can include the amount being disclaimed, the date of the payment, and any reference numbers or invoice details associated with the payment.
04
Provide reasons for disclaimer: Explain the reasons why you are disclaiming the payment. This can include any disputes, errors, or discrepancies related to the payment. Be concise but clear in your explanation.
05
Signature and date: Sign and date the form to validate your submission. This is usually required to confirm that the information provided is accurate and that you understand the implications of disclaiming the payment.

Who needs a payment disclaimer form:

01
Individuals receiving payments: People who have received payments that they wish to disclaim, usually due to disputes or errors, may need a payment disclaimer form. This can include recipients of online transactions, invoices, or other types of payments.
02
Businesses and organizations: Companies and organizations that need to disclaim a payment, perhaps due to billing discrepancies or disagreements with a customer, may also require a payment disclaimer form.
03
Legal entities: In some cases, legal entities such as law firms or financial institutions may use payment disclaimer forms to protect their interests and clarify their stance on specific payments.
Overall, anyone who needs to formally disclaim a payment and provide a clear record of their intentions may require a payment disclaimer form. It is important to consult with the relevant parties or seek legal advice if you are unsure whether you need to fill out such a form.
